rpms/perl-BerkeleyDB/devel perl-BerkeleyDB.spec,1.28,1.29

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



Author: pghmcfc

Update of /cvs/pkgs/rpms/perl-BerkeleyDB/devel
In directory cvs01.phx2.fedoraproject.org:/tmp/cvs-serv17430/devel

Modified Files:
	perl-BerkeleyDB.spec 
Log Message:
* Tue May 25 2010 Paul Howarth <paul@xxxxxxxxxxxx>
- Rebuild for Berkeley DB 4.8.30 in F-13 and Rawhide (#592209)
- Hard-code Berkeley DB requirement to avoid problems like #592209
- Add %{?perl_default_filter}



Index: perl-BerkeleyDB.spec
===================================================================
RCS file: /cvs/pkgs/rpms/perl-BerkeleyDB/devel/perl-BerkeleyDB.spec,v
retrieving revision 1.28
retrieving revision 1.29
diff -u -p -r1.28 -r1.29
--- perl-BerkeleyDB.spec	29 Apr 2010 19:55:13 -0000	1.28
+++ perl-BerkeleyDB.spec	26 May 2010 07:06:53 -0000	1.29
@@ -1,6 +1,9 @@
+# Need to know the exact DB version we're built against
+%global db_ver %(sed '/DB_VERSION_STRING/!d;s/.*Berkeley DB[[:space:]]*\\([^:]*\\):.*/\\1/' /usr/include/db4/db.h 2>/dev/null || echo 4.0.0)
+
 Name:           perl-BerkeleyDB
 Version:        0.41
-Release:        2%{?dist}
+Release:        3%{?dist}
 Summary:        Perl extension for Berkeley DB version 2, 3 or 4
 License:        GPL+ or Artistic
 Group:          Development/Libraries
@@ -14,6 +17,11 @@ BuildRequires:  perl(MLDBM)
 BuildRequires:  perl(Test::More)
 BuildRequires:  perl(Test::Pod)
 Requires:       perl(:MODULE_COMPAT_%(eval "`%{__perl} -V:version`"; echo $version))
+# Hard-code Berkeley DB requirement to avoid problems like #592209
+Requires:       db4 = %{db_ver}
+
+# Don't "provide" private Perl libs
+%{?perl_default_filter}
 
 %description
 BerkeleyDB is a module that allows Perl programs to make use of the
@@ -59,6 +67,11 @@ rm -rf $RPM_BUILD_ROOT
 %{_bindir}/*
 
 %changelog
+* Tue May 25 2010 Paul Howarth <paul@xxxxxxxxxxxx> - 0.41-3
+- Rebuild for Berkeley DB 4.8.30 in F-13 and Rawhide (#592209)
+- Hard-code Berkeley DB requirement to avoid problems like #592209
+- Add %%{?perl_default_filter}
+
 * Thu Apr 29 2010 Marcela Maslanova <mmaslano@xxxxxxxxxx> - 0.41-2
 - Mass rebuild with perl-5.12.0
 

--
Fedora Extras Perl SIG
http://www.fedoraproject.org/wiki/Extras/SIGs/Perl
perl-devel mailing list
perl-devel@xxxxxxxxxxxxxxxxxxxxxxx
https://admin.fedoraproject.org/mailman/listinfo/perl-devel


[Index of Archives]     [Fedora Announce]     [Fedora Kernel]     [Fedora Testing]     [Fedora Legacy Announce]     [Fedora PHP Devel]     [Kernel Devel]     [Fedora Legacy]     [Fedora Maintainers]     [Fedora Desktop]     [PAM]     [Red Hat Development]     [Big List of Linux Books]     [Gimp]     [Yosemite Information]
  Powered by Linux